description Some people have facial deformities or disfigurement.There are many solutions for facial deformities like plastic surgery and facial prosthetics.Fabrication of a facial prosthetics using traditional manufacturing method is high cost, time consuming, and need of expertise. This study aimed to investigate a new method to develop a customized facial prosthetic.A 3D scanner, computer software and 3D printer were used in this study to investigate a new manufacturing method to develop the facial prosthetics.Results showed that the new developed method can be used to produce a customized facial prosthetics.The advantages of the developed method over the conventional process to fabricate facial prosthetic are low cost, reduce waste of material and pollution in order to meet the green concept.
